Block

#21,399,105
Block Number
21,399,105 @ 04/13/2025, 04:56:00
Status
Finalized
ID
0x01468641d36169ca860790df364236e49b6ec7c89a42472b8cec1d5cad35267c
Transactions
Gas Used
2333468/40000000 (5.83% Used)
Total Score
2,089,529,263 (+99)
Rewards
7.64 VTHO